どもり

Japanese

Pronunciation

Noun

どもり (domori) 

  1. 土盛り: earthworks

Verb

どもりする (domori suru) suru (stem どもり (domori suru shi), past どもりした (domori suru shita))

  1. 土盛り: to build up land, to fill in land, to make an earthwork

Etymology 2

For pronunciation and definitions of どもり – see the following entry.
吃り
[noun] stuttering, stammering
[noun] a stutter, a stammer
[noun] a person who stutters or stammers, a stutterer, a stammerer
(This term, どもり, is the hiragana spelling of the above term.)
